Alice lent \$1200 at simple interest for as many years as the rate of interest. What is the rate of interest? (1) She paid \$1632 by the end of the loan period. (2) She paid $432 as simple interest by the end of the loan period.

  1. Statement (1) ALONE is sufficient, but statement (2) alone is not sufficient.

  2. Statement (2) ALONE is sufficient, but statement (1) alone is not sufficient.

  3. Both statements TOGETHER are sufficient, but NEITHER statement ALONE is sufficient.

  4. EACH statement ALONE is sufficient.

  5. Statements (1) and (2) TOGETHER are NOT sufficient.

Explanation

Simple interest is calculated as I = (P * R * T) / 100. Given P = 1200 and T = R, the formula becomes I = (1200 * R * R) / 100 = 12 * R^2. Both statements provide the value of I (either directly or via the total amount), allowing for the calculation of R.

Statement (1) provides the total amount paid, meaning the interest earned is 1632 minus the 1200 principal, which equals 432. Statement (2) directly provides the same interest value of 432. Using the Simple Interest formula where time equals the rate, we set 432 = (1200 * r * r) / 100, which simplifies to 36 = r squared, giving a rate of 6 percent, so each statement alone is sufficient.
